@import"https://fonts.googleapis.com/css2?family=DM+Mono:ital,wght@0,300;0,400;0,500;1,400&family=Outfit:wght@300;400;500;600;700;800&display=swap";:root{--bg-primary: #fafaf8;--bg-secondary: #f2f0ec;--bg-card: #ffffff;--bg-elevated: #f5f3ef;--bg-input: #ffffff;--text-primary: #1a1816;--text-secondary: #6b6560;--text-muted: #9a9490;--text-accent: #c47a1a;--accent: #d4892a;--accent-hover: #c47a1a;--accent-dim: rgba(212, 137, 42, .08);--accent-glow: rgba(212, 137, 42, .15);--success: #16a34a;--success-dim: rgba(22, 163, 74, .08);--error: #dc2626;--error-dim: rgba(220, 38, 38, .06);--border: rgba(0, 0, 0, .08);--border-hover: rgba(0, 0, 0, .15);--border-accent: rgba(212, 137, 42, .3);--radius-sm: 6px;--radius-md: 10px;--radius-lg: 16px;--font-display: "Outfit", sans-serif;--font-mono: "DM Mono", monospace;--shadow-sm: 0 1px 2px rgba(0, 0, 0, .05);--shadow-md: 0 4px 16px rgba(0, 0, 0, .08);--shadow-lg: 0 8px 32px rgba(0, 0, 0, .1);--shadow-glow: 0 0 40px rgba(212, 137, 42, .06);--select-arrow: url("data:image/svg+xml,%3Csvg width='12' height='8' viewBox='0 0 12 8' fill='none' xmlns='http://www.w3.org/2000/svg'%3E%3Cpath d='M1 1.5L6 6.5L11 1.5' stroke='%239a9490' stroke-width='1.5' stroke-linecap='round' stroke-linejoin='round'/%3E%3C/svg%3E")}[data-theme=dark]{--bg-primary: #0c0c0e;--bg-secondary: #141418;--bg-card: #1a1a20;--bg-elevated: #222229;--bg-input: #18181e;--text-primary: #f0ece4;--text-secondary: #9a9490;--text-muted: #5c5856;--text-accent: #e8a84c;--accent: #e8a84c;--accent-hover: #f0b85c;--accent-dim: rgba(232, 168, 76, .12);--accent-glow: rgba(232, 168, 76, .25);--success: #4ade80;--success-dim: rgba(74, 222, 128, .12);--error: #f87171;--error-dim: rgba(248, 113, 113, .1);--border: rgba(255, 255, 255, .06);--border-hover: rgba(255, 255, 255, .12);--border-accent: rgba(232, 168, 76, .3);--shadow-sm: 0 1px 2px rgba(0, 0, 0, .4);--shadow-md: 0 4px 16px rgba(0, 0, 0, .5);--shadow-lg: 0 8px 32px rgba(0, 0, 0, .6);--shadow-glow: 0 0 40px rgba(232, 168, 76, .08);--select-arrow: url("data:image/svg+xml,%3Csvg width='12' height='8' viewBox='0 0 12 8' fill='none' xmlns='http://www.w3.org/2000/svg'%3E%3Cpath d='M1 1.5L6 6.5L11 1.5' stroke='%235c5856' stroke-width='1.5' stroke-linecap='round' stroke-linejoin='round'/%3E%3C/svg%3E")}*,*:before,*:after{box-sizing:border-box}html{scroll-behavior:smooth}body{margin:0;padding:0;font-family:var(--font-display);background:var(--bg-primary);color:var(--text-primary);-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;min-height:100vh;transition:background .3s ease,color .3s ease}[data-theme=dark] body{background-image:radial-gradient(ellipse 80% 50% at 50% -20%,rgba(232,168,76,.04),transparent),radial-gradient(circle at 20% 80%,rgba(232,168,76,.02),transparent)}::selection{background:var(--accent);color:var(--bg-primary)}::-webkit-scrollbar{width:6px}::-webkit-scrollbar-track{background:var(--bg-secondary)}::-webkit-scrollbar-thumb{background:var(--text-muted);border-radius:3px}::-webkit-scrollbar-thumb:hover{background:var(--text-secondary)}
